How they compare

Switzerland currently reports 0.4% against 0.3% in New Zealand, a difference of 0.1%.

That makes Switzerland's figure about 1.5 times New Zealand's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 11 shared years of data; in 1960 it was New Zealand ahead.

New Zealand ranks 116th and Switzerland ranks 113th of 144 countries.

Switzerland has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ade New Zealand Switzerland Difference Ahead
1960s 0.5% 1.0% 0.5% Switzerland
1970s 0.3% 3.1% 2.7% Switzerland
1980s 0.4% 3.5% 3.1% Switzerland
1990s 0.1% 6.0% 5.9% Switzerland
2000s 0.1% 8.7% 8.6% Switzerland
2010s 0.3% 0.4% 0.1% Switzerland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
